    About Gentilina

    Gentilina carries an old-world charm, a name whispered through centuries with a delicate strength. Rooted in Latin, it beautifully conveys a sense of noble birth and inherent kindness, making it a perfect choice for parents who appreciate names with deep, meaningful foundations. Its elegant, vintage vibe evokes images of a bygone era, yet its rarity ensures that a child named Gentilina will stand out with unique grace. Unlike many classic names that might feel overly formal, Gentilina maintains an approachable, gentle quality thanks to its melodic sound, making it a distinctive option for those seeking a name that is both refined and warmly inviting.
